Mary's Chocolate Walnut Cake (using vegetable oil; flavored with vanilla extract)
Originated from: Southern Italy
Occasion: Special times
Contributed by: Mary Melfi

Ingredients

For cake batter

4 extra large eggs
1 1/2 cups flour
1 cup coarsely ground walnuts
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 1/4 cups sugar
1/4 cup cocoa powder
1/2 cup milk
1/2 cup vegetable oil
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For decoration

about 1/8 cup icing sugar for dusting



Directions

1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.

2. Grease a 9 inch tube pan.

3. Using an electric mixer, beat eggs.

4. Add sugar and cocoa powder. Mix well.

5. Add vanilla extract.

6. Add oil. Mix well.

7. Add milk. Mix well.

8. Add coarsely ground walnuts. Mix well.

9. Add flour. Mix well.

10. Add baking powder. Mix well.

11. Place cake batter in the greased tube pan.

12. Bake at 350 degrees F for 45 to 50 minutes (The cake is ready when a skewer inserted in it comes out dry).

13. Cool.

14. Before serving dust with icing sugar.




Notes

This cake was inspired by the many Southern Italian-style cakes I have made over the years that use vegetable oil instead of butter. It's very easy to do, and in my opinion, tastes very good. Obviously, this is not a traditional recipe, but just my attempt at having fun.... Photo: Mary Melfi.
